What skills and experience we're looking for

Due to our continued improvement, excellent reputation in the community and a further increase in pupil numbers we are growing our Senior Leadership Team.

We have an exciting opportunity for a well-qualified, enthusiastic and ambitious leader to become a Vice Principal in the Secondary phase of our All-Through school. The successful candidate will have a proven track record of high-quality Leadership and will be able to build on the successes of this unique school in our Trust.

We seek a Vice Principal with a background in Quality of Education who can demonstrate the impact of their work on the lives of young people in their care. Key areas of responsibility for this post will include the leadership and management of curriculum, planning and provision and the assessment and moderation process across the Secondary phase.

The Grange Academy is at heart of the local community in Runcorn, educating children from the ages of 3 to 16 years old. The ‘all through’ status of the school is what makes this such a special place. Our focus is on ensuring the highest standards, expectations and aspirations for all our students. We have a strong belief in the importance of excellent appearance, behaviour and work. Our students are respectful, they demonstrate excellence, they persevere and keep themselves and others safe.
